Other English Language & Literature/Letters Schools in Indiana
In 2022-2023, 8 students earned their Other English Language & Literature/Letters degrees in IN.
An Other English Language & Literature/Letters major is the 424th most popular major in this state.
Education Levels of Other English Language & Literature/Letters Majors in Indiana
Other English Language & Literature/Letters majors in the state tend to have the following degree levels:
| Education Level | Number of Grads |
|---|---|
| Bachelor’s Degree | 6 |
| Master’s Degree | 2 |
Gender Distribution
In Indiana, a other english language & literature/letters major is more popular with women than with men.
Racial Distribution
The racial distribution of other english language & literature/letters majors in Indiana is as follows:
- Asian: 0.0%
- Black or African American: 0.0%
- Hispanic or Latino: 0.0%
- White: 87.5%
- Non-Resident Alien: 0.0%
- Other Races: 12.5%
Jobs for Other English Language & Literature/Letters Grads in Indiana
There are 1,130 people in the state and 68,360 people in the nation working in other english language & literature/letters jobs.
